RR - Rio Opens a Restaurant

£24.90

When Rio discovers how much he loves helping in the kitchen, stirring curries, washing vegetables and learning family recipes, Mum and Dad show him that cooking can be more than fun. With gentle guidance, Rio begins sharing his Indian dishes with others and takes his very first step toward building a business of his own.

Starting small with online orders, Rio carefully prepares and delivers warm meals to happy customers. As more people discover his food, his confidence grows and so does his dream. With each order, each lesson and each smiling customer, Rio moves closer to opening something truly special - his very first restaurant.

Along the way, he learns real-world lessons about food safety, marketing, reinvesting, welcoming customers and creating an experience that feels magical from the moment people walk through the door.

Through everyday moments and beautiful watercolour illustrations, children see how a simple love for cooking can grow into something meaningful, something they can share proudly with the world.

Perfect for ages 2+, this story helps children understand money, creativity, culture, community and independence in a joyful, age-appropriate way.

Across 28 beautifully illustrated pages, children follow Rio as he:

  • Learns to cook family recipes with Mum and Dad

  • Discovers food hygiene and earns his own “Food Hygiene Pass”

  • Lists his dishes online for delivery and packs his first real customer orders

  • Prepares warm curries and naan for excited customers

  • Spreads the word through leaflets and grows a small food community

  • Reinvests in his business with fresher spices and better ingredients

  • Learns how to reward loyal customers

  • Handles busy days when orders arrive faster than ever

  • Imagines and designs his dream restaurant experience

  • Opens his first real restaurant: Ticket to Mumbai

  • Welcomes happy diners into a warm, magical space

  • Celebrates with his family after a successful opening

  • Writes down four simple money lessons to remember forever

  • Learns that food can tell a story - and that sharing culture is a gift

Each moment shows children that creativity + effort = possibility, and that small hands with big dreams can create something truly special.
